簡體   English   中英

段落淡入后如何立即淡出?

[英]How can I fade a paragraph out right after it was faded in?

這是我的功能:

function showGeneralWarning(msg) {
    if (getIDQuantity("generalWarning") < 1) { 
        $("#Warnings").append('<p id="generalWarning" class="alert alert-danger" style="display: none;">' + msg + '</p>');
        $("#generalWarning").fadeIn('slow').animate({opacity: 1.0}, 100).effect("pulsate", { times: 5 }, 1000);
        $("#generalWarning").fadeOut('slow').animate({opacity: 1.0}, 100).effect("pulsate", { times: 5 }, 1000);
    }
}

它會完美消失,但會一直保留在那里(永遠不會消失並消失)。

這是一個簡單的示例,希望它是您想要的$('.fadein').hide().fadeIn('slow').delay( 800 ).fadeOut('slow'); https://jsfiddle.net/3spc9541/

有關鏈接http://www.w3schools.com/jquery/jquery_chaining.asp的更多信息

您可以使用從fadeIn到fadeOut的完整功能。 如鏈接上所述

完成

類型:Function()

動畫完成后調用的函數,每個匹配元素調用一次。

FadeIn API

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M